From Trent Watson of The Season Ticket: Caleb Williams is a six-foot-seven wing based out of Washington D.C. who is coming off a Peach Jam championship with Team Takeover, and is one of the most highly touted prospects coming out of the DMV area. Williams has great shooting touch, fluidity, physical attributes and a natural feel for the game. His game has a nice blend of finesse and force, possessing good functional strength that allows him to be effective inside and create mismatches against smaller defenders. Does present high-level athleticism with a quick and effective first step. Plays with great poise and at his own pace, not letting over aggressive defenders speed him up. Williams versatility as a scorer is what intrigues me the most about him. Confident creation out of the low and mid-post areas but can also space the floor from the perimeter and is adept at attacking closeouts. Smooth game off the dribble but is comfortable shooting on the move or in spot-up situations. Lethal in the triple threat with effective shot fakes and a polished jab-step series, that help him get to mid-range fades and pull-up jumpers. Smooth lefty guard who allows the game to come to him, plays with high IQ and is a capable playmaker. Williams currently holds high-major offers from Miami, Michigan, Villanova, Maryland, Indiana, Notre Dame, Penn State, Virginia and more. Napleshoosier 1 Quote
